Walkthrough
- 1Begin by collecting a large Medi Pack (1) and 2 sets of Uzi clips (2, 3) near the entrance.
- 2The general strategy against Xian Spearmen is to avoid letting them get too close, never get cornered, and use running and rolling to create distance for attacks. Back-hopping is less effective as they can outrun it. Constant jumping can be risky if spears are swung. Backflipping while shooting is effective but uses space quickly.
- 3Pass the statue in the doorway to awaken the first Xian Spearman (1). Engage him, aiming to limit damage taken.
- 4Behind the defeated Spearman is a switch. Throwing it awakens a second Spearman (2) from the entrance doorway. It's possible to proceed without disturbing him.
- 5To the right of the entrance door is another switch. Save your game, then throw this switch to awaken the remaining 2 Spearmen (3, 4). This is considered the hardest battle of the game.
- 6After defeating the Spearmen, enter the dark area that opens up. It is highly recommended to lure the six Ninjas out into the lighted room where you fought the Spearmen.
- 7Roll through the opening onto the green flooring and immediately retreat to the lighted area. Two Ninjas (5, 6) should follow. Defeat them using side-jumps while shooting. Collect 2 sets of Uzi clips (4, 5) and a large Medi Pack (6).
- 8Return to the dark room and stay to the right. Roll near the second pillar to release two more Ninjas (7, 8).
- 9Lure these Ninjas back to the lighted room and defeat them. Collect 4 Uzi clips (7, 8, 9, 10).
- 10Roll near the third pillar to release the final two Ninjas (9, 10). Lure them back and defeat them. One will drop a small Medi Pack (11), and the other will drop the Mystic Plaque (12), which opens the door to the Dragon.
- 11Open the door, SAVE, and proceed into the Dragon's Lair.
Tips:
- Enemies in this level are more durable in New Game+, but superior weapons compensate.
- Against a solo Xian Spearman, use the M16 until he veers right, then switch to grenades.
- Against two Spearmen, use the M16 on one, finish with grenades, then use grenades while backflipping on the second.
- Ninjas can be dealt with by luring them two at a time into the big room and using Uzis while side-jumping.
- Against the Dragon, use grenades with the same strategy as with pistols. It takes approximately 22 grenades to defeat him.
